    Why a Chilling Video of a Kherson Vegetable Seller Has Shocked Ukraine

    Footage from Kherson shows an FPV drone attacking 52-year-old Yuriy, a vegetable seller, near his truck before exploding. He survived, but the incident reflects a pattern documented by the UN of civilians near the front being targeted during daily tasks.

    Russia Disguises Fuel Trucks as Milk Tankers to Reach Crimea

    Ukraine's interdiction campaign has disrupted Russian fuel logistics to occupied Crimea, forcing the Russian military to disguise fuel trucks as civilian vehicles like milk and food transport trucks to bypass the closed Kerch Strait Bridge and damaged maritime ferries. The land corridor through occupied Kherson and Zaporizhzhia is now used for these disguised fuel transports.

    As Ukraine fights off Russia’s invasion, some regions see a rise in premature births

    Ukraine is experiencing a rise in premature births, particularly in regions near the front lines of the war with Russia. Preterm birth rates in areas like Kherson and Zaporizhzhia have nearly doubled since the 2022 invasion, linked to war-related stress and displacement.
